That does not make it bad. It just means average work gets buried fast.<\/p>\n<p>When a buyer searches for custom posters, they might want dorm decor, event signage, pet art, nursery wall art, music room prints, office motivation, gamer room decor, wedding seating charts, sports posters, or a personalized gift. Those are not the same buyer.<\/p>\n<p>The mistake is building one generic poster shop and expecting every buyer to care. They will not. If you want posters to sell, the first job is to make the buyer feel like the product was made for their moment.<\/p>\n<h3 id=\"why-generic-posters-struggle\">Why generic posters struggle<\/h3>\n<p>Generic posters struggle because the buyer has no reason to choose yours. If the design could belong in any shop, price becomes the deciding factor. That is a terrible place to compete.<\/p>\n<p>I would rather publish 20 posters for a tight buyer group than 200 posters with no clear audience. The tighter collection gives you cleaner keywords, better mockups, stronger bundles, and a much easier story.<\/p>\n<h3 id=\"what-a-real-poster-angle-looks-like\">What a real poster angle looks like<\/h3>\n<p>A real angle sounds like a product line, not a random upload. Think &#8220;minimal baseball bedroom posters for teen athletes,&#8221; &#8220;personalized first dance lyric posters,&#8221; or &#8220;bold classroom growth mindset posters for fifth grade teachers.&#8221; You can instantly picture the buyer.<\/p>\n<p>That is the point. I would open a research file.<\/p>\n<p>I would scan Etsy suggestions, Pinterest trends, Google Trends, and my own search notes to find patterns. The goal is not to copy what already exists. The goal is to find buyer intent that is active enough to justify a test and specific enough that I can say something different.<\/p>\n<h3 id=\"niches-i-would-test-first\">Niches I would test first<\/h3>\n<p>These are the custom poster niches I would consider before I touched broad generic wall art: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Personalized pet posters<\/strong> for memorials, birthdays, and breed-specific humor.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Nursery and kids room posters<\/strong> tied to names, birth stats, animals, and soft themed sets.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Sports bedroom posters<\/strong> for baseball, basketball, dance, cheer, wrestling, and soccer niches.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Wedding and anniversary posters<\/strong> for vows, first dance lyrics, seating charts, and venue illustrations.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Classroom posters<\/strong> for teachers who want themed decor and printable sets.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Faith and family quote posters<\/strong> with style-driven collections instead of generic phrases.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Hobby room posters<\/strong> for gaming, music, reading, plant lovers, fishing, and car culture.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>The common thread is not the format. It is buyer clarity. Each one has a clear room, person, or occasion attached.<\/p>\n<h3 id=\"signals-worth-checking\">Signals worth checking<\/h3>\n<p>I like using <a href=\"https:\/\/trends.google.com\/trends\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Google Trends<\/a> for directional timing, <a href=\"https:\/\/trends.pinterest.com\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Pinterest Trends<\/a> for visual demand, and Etsy search suggestions for buyer language. Sellers design for a buyer decision. There is overlap, but they are not identical.<\/p>\n<p>A poster buyer wants to know: Will this fit my room? Will the style match the person I am buying for? Can I personalize it? Does it look premium enough to gift? Will it arrive looking like the listing promised?<\/p>\n<p>Your design choices should answer those questions.<\/p>\n<h3 id=\"make-sets-not-orphans\">Make sets, not orphans<\/h3>\n<p>One-off posters are harder to scale. Sets give buyers more reasons to stay in your shop. A classroom buyer might want a bundle. A nursery buyer might want three matching prints. A sports parent might want a name poster, number poster, and quote poster.<\/p>\n<p>When you build in sets, you also create more internal linking opportunities inside the shop and more paths to raise order value.<\/p>\n<h3 id=\"protect-resolution-and-crops\">Protect resolution and crops<\/h3>\n<p>This is where a lot of sellers quietly sabotage themselves. Poster art needs to be built for the sizes you plan to sell. If you design at the wrong ratio, the crop can destroy the composition. If the file is too small, the print quality drops.<\/p>\n<p>Adobe&#8217;s guide to <a href=\"https:\/\/helpx.adobe.com\/photoshop\/using\/image-size-resolution.html\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">image size and resolution<\/a> is worth reading if you are still fuzzy on pixels, print dimensions, and quality. You need to know production cost, shipping, marketplace fees, discount strategy, and the value of the buyer moment.<\/p>\n<p>A personalized memorial poster can support a different price than a generic quote print. A three-piece nursery set can support a different price than a single dorm poster. Context matters.<\/p>\n<h3 id=\"simple-pricing-table\">Simple pricing table<\/h3>\n<table border=\"1\" cellspacing=\"0\" cellpadding=\"8\">\n<tbody>\n<tr>\n<th scope=\"col\">Poster angle<\/th>\n<th scope=\"col\">What buyers value<\/th>\n<th scope=\"col\">Pricing note<\/th>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td>Generic decor poster<\/td>\n<td>Style and low friction<\/td>\n<td>Hardest to price high unless the aesthetic is unusually strong<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td>Personalized gift poster<\/td>\n<td>Emotion, name, date, memory<\/td>\n<td>More room for premium pricing if the preview feels polished<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td>Poster bundle or set<\/td>\n<td>Room transformation and matching style<\/td>\n<td>Better perceived value than single one-off designs<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td>Event poster<\/td>\n<td>Urgency and usefulness<\/td>\n<td>Clear deadline means clarity and fast proof matter<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<h3 id=\"where-margin-disappears\">Where margin disappears<\/h3>\n<p>Margin disappears in three places: underpricing, shipping surprises, and too many manual edits. If every custom order requires a long back-and-forth, the product may look profitable on paper and still drain your time.<\/p>\n<p>For physical posters, read shipping rules before you promise anything. USPS keeps domestic mail standards public in the <a href=\"https:\/\/pe.usps.com\/text\/dmm300\/101.htm\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Domestic Mail Manual<\/a>, and your print partner will have its own packaging and timing rules too.<\/p>\n<p>If you are selling printable posters, your cost structure is different, but support still matters. Clear size options and download instructions can save you from avoidable customer questions.<\/p>\n<h2 id=\"publish-custom-posters-faster\">Publish custom posters faster with a batch workflow<\/h2>\n<p><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"https:\/\/mydesigns.io\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/05\/img4-1.jpg\" alt=\"batch workflow to publish custom posters online\" width=\"1600\" height=\"900\" \/><\/p>\n<p>One poster is not a test. Taste still matters, but speed matters too.<\/p>\n<p>If you want more wall art context, read the <a href=\"https:\/\/mydesigns.io\/blog\/poster-sizes\/\">poster sizes guide<\/a>, the <a href=\"https:\/\/mydesigns.io\/blog\/print-on-demand-wall-art\/\">print on demand wall art guide<\/a>, and my breakdown of <a href=\"https:\/\/mydesigns.io\/blog\/acrylic-vs-metal-prints\/\">acrylic vs metal prints<\/a>.<\/p>\n<div class=\"md-cta-wrap\" style=\"background:linear-gradient(135deg,#081726 0%,#0d2436 100%); border:1px solid rgba(74,222,128,.18); padding:28px;\">\n<div class=\"md-cta-grid two-col\">\n<div class=\"md-cta-stack\">\n<span class=\"md-cta-eyebrow\" style=\"color:#86efac;\">Publish the batch<\/span><\/p>\n<h3 style=\"color:#f8fafc;\">The faster you test clean poster collections, the faster you find the buyer signal.<\/h3>\n<p style=\"color:#cbd5e1;\">Use MyDesigns to move from poster concept to mockup to optimized listing without rebuilding the same workflow every time.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<p><a class=\"md-cta-btn\" href=\"https:\/\/mydesigns.io\/pricing?utm_source=blog&#038;utm_medium=cta&#038;utm_content=custom-posters-cta4&#038;utm_campaign=blog-cta\" style=\"background:#22c55e;color:#052e16;\">Explore Pricing<\/a>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n<h2 id=\"what-i-would-avoid\">What I would avoid with poster products<\/h2>\n<p>I would avoid three things.<\/p>\n<p><strong>First, generic quote posters with no buyer anchor.<\/strong> If the only reason someone buys is that the font is nice, you are in a weak position.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Second, too many sizes too early.<\/strong> More variants can create more confusion if the listing is not clear. Start with the sizes your buyer actually understands. Expand after you see demand.<\/p>\n<p><strong>Third, designs that depend on tiny details.<\/strong> Posters are viewed at distance. If the idea only works when zoomed in, it may not work on a marketplace thumbnail or on a wall.<\/p>\n<p>Custom posters can be a strong product line when the buyer is clear, the mockups are polished, and the workflow lets you test more than one guess.
